+package org.openecomp.appc.concurrent;
+
+import static org.junit.Assert.assertFalse;
+import static org.junit.Assert.assertTrue;
+
+import java.text.DateFormat;
+import java.text.SimpleDateFormat;
+import java.util.Date;
+import java.util.concurrent.TimeoutException;
+
+import org.junit.Test;
+import org.openecomp.appc.concurrent.Signal;
+
+public class TestSignal {
+
+ private static final DateFormat formatter = new SimpleDateFormat("HH:mm:ss.SSS");
+ public static final String SIGNAL_READY = "READY";
+ public static final String SIGNAL_SHUTDOWN = "SHUTDOWN";
+
+ @Test
+ public void TestSimpleSignal() throws TimeoutException {
+
+ Signal mySignal = new Signal(Thread.currentThread());
+ mySignal.setTimeout(5000L);
+ Fred fred = new Fred(mySignal);
+ Thread t1 = new Thread(fred);
+
+ /*
+ * Verify that fred is dead, then start him and wait for him to signal us he is ready to proceed
+ */
+ assertFalse(t1.isAlive());
+ t1.start();
+ System.out.println(formatter.format(new Date()) + " MAIN: Waiting for Ready...");
+ mySignal.waitFor(SIGNAL_READY);
+ System.out.println(formatter.format(new Date()) + " MAIN: Signal Ready received");
+
+ /*
+ * Verify that fred is still alive and we will sleep for a while (simulate doing things)
+ */
+ assertTrue(t1.isAlive());
+ try {
+ Thread.sleep(250L);
+ } catch (InterruptedException e) {
+ // ignored
+ }
+
+ /*
+ * Verify that fred is still alive and signal him to shutdown
+ */
+ assertTrue(t1.isAlive());
+ System.out.println(formatter.format(new Date()) + " MAIN: Signaling shutdown");
+ fred.getSignal().signal(SIGNAL_SHUTDOWN);
+
+ /*
+ * Wait a little bit
+ */
+ try {
+ Thread.sleep(250L);
+ } catch (InterruptedException e) {
+ // ignored
+ }
+
+ /*
+ * Verify that fred is dead now and that he completed normally
+ */
+ System.out.println(formatter.format(new Date()) + " MAIN: Shutting down...");
+ assertFalse(t1.isAlive());
+ assertTrue(fred.isCompleted());
+ }
+
+ public class Fred implements Runnable {
+ private Signal signal;
+ private Signal parentSignal;
+ private boolean completed = false;
+
+ public Fred(Signal parentSignal) {
+ this.parentSignal = parentSignal;
+ }
+
+ @Override
+ public void run() {
+ signal = new Signal(Thread.currentThread());
+ signal.setTimeout(5000L);
+ try {
+ Thread.sleep(250L);
+ } catch (InterruptedException e) {
+ // Ignore
+ }
+
+ System.out.println(formatter.format(new Date()) + " FRED: Signaling ready...");
+ parentSignal.signal(SIGNAL_READY);
+
+ try {
+ System.out.println(formatter.format(new Date()) + " FRED: Waiting for shutdown...");
+ signal.waitFor(SIGNAL_SHUTDOWN);
+ System.out.println(formatter.format(new Date()) + " FRED: Received shutdown");
+ completed = true;
+ } catch (TimeoutException e) {
+ e.printStackTrace();
+ }
+ }
+
+ public boolean isCompleted() {
+ return completed;
+ }
+
+ public Signal getSignal() {
+ return signal;
+ }
+ }
+}
